Truitjies Kraal

Western Cape, ZA

Truitjies Kraal is a truly amazing place. It is a jumble of huge boulders, blocks, walls and clefts spread over a large area. The climbing is unique, but also typical to the Cederberg. The maze of passages, cracks and valleys gives it a distinctive cowboy feel and it is a great place for kids and picnics. Walking around this lunar wilderness at full moon is a somewhat surreal experience. The climbing is spread over a wide range of grades, offering routes from easy all the way through to hard core.
